when choosing german server hosting, you should focus on network bandwidth and global node coverage capabilities. this article focuses on "how to evaluate the network bandwidth and global node coverage capabilities of german server hosting providers", providing systematic evaluation points and practical suggestions to help technology and procurement decision-makers strike a balance between compliance and performance.
understand the key metrics of network bandwidth
the core indicators to focus on when evaluating bandwidth include bandwidth upper limit (port rate), guaranteed bandwidth (guaranteed bandwidth), concurrency limit and jitter, packet loss rate, and bidirectional throughput. it is also necessary to distinguish between burstable capability and long-term guarantee, clarify whether the port is shared or exclusive, and how the operator handles congestion and priority strategies.
bandwidth measurement and verification methods
actual testing can use multi-point parallel testing (such as iperf, mtr, delay and packet loss detection) to verify the throughput and stability claimed by the provider. it is recommended to conduct multiple measurements in different time windows and different geographical locations, record peak and 95th percentile data, and combine the provider's historical monitoring charts with the original logs to cross-validate the results.
evaluate global node coverage and latency performance
global node coverage includes the distribution of the provider's own pop, cooperative cdn and interconnection partners. focus on evaluating the round-trip delay (rtt) from the node to the target user group, the number of routing hops, and the stability of the cross-continental link. networks with wide coverage but poor cross-domain forwarding often lead to poor experience, so looking at distribution is as important as path quality.
check interconnection structure and backbone network quality
understand the provider's bgp policy, whether it is peered at major internet exchange points (ix), carrier diversity and backbone link redundancy. carrier-neutral data centers and direct peering relationships often result in shorter paths and lower latency. ask to view the asn, peer list, and partial routing mirrors to evaluate the actual interconnection situation.
service level agreement (sla) and real-time monitoring capabilities
the sla should specify bandwidth availability, delay/packet loss thresholds, failure response time, and compensation terms. give priority to vendors that provide real-time bandwidth monitoring, api access, and alarm capabilities to facilitate integration into your operation and maintenance system and quickly locate and track the responsible parties when bottlenecks occur.
elasticity, scalability and security considerations
evaluate whether it supports on-demand port rate expansion, traffic burst processing (burst), and traffic shaping strategies; also pay attention to ddos protection capabilities, traffic cleaning, and backup links. resource elasticity and multi-line redundancy can maintain business continuity during traffic fluctuations or attacks and are an important part of long-term cost and risk control.
summary and practical suggestions
in summary, to evaluate the network bandwidth and global node coverage capabilities of german server hosting providers, one should start from five dimensions: indicator understanding, actual measurement verification, node and interconnection quality, sla and monitoring, and resilience and security. it is recommended to make checklists, require trial or test reports, and include measurable network performance clauses in procurement contracts to reduce risk.
